How to detect MSL6000 in SUSE 9 AMD64
Please help me
I need to install Data protector client in dl580g3 with suse 9 amd64, but i can┬┤t see the drives or the library.
I installed LT&T but my drives and library aren┬┤t detect.
all is about the san wit a NSR e1200-320. this mapping is correct but i don┬┤t know how to verifie if my drives and library is detect.
Please help me eith the response because i need install data protector client in this equipment.

Re: How to detect MSL6000 in SUSE 9 AMD64
Hi,
if you are sure about the NSR mapping and SAN zoning, search the /proc filesystem.
I'm not a linux expert, but I would have a look into
cat /proc/scsi/scsi
or into other "files" in /proc/scsi
Hope this helps!

Re: How to detect MSL6000 in SUSE 9 AMD64
Hi Jimmy.
I had a lot of trouble getting a linux host to see some drives on FC - things finally worked when I installed HP Fibreutils and ran some discovery commands through that. You should explore this option.
